Rhino 3D Tip: Maximizing Efficiency with the Surface from Curve Tool in Rhino 3D

Using the Surface from Curve tool in Rhino 3D effectively can greatly enhance your modeling workflow, especially when creating complex surfaces. Here are some professional tips to help you get the most out of this tool:

Prepare Your Curves Properly

  • Ensure Curve Continuity: For the Surface from Curve command to work effectively, the input curves should be continuous and free of gaps. Use the Join command to join curve segments and the Match command to adjust curves for continuity.
  • Simplify Curves: Simplify your curves where possible. Overly complex curves can result in complicated surfaces that are difficult to edit. Use the Rebuild command to reduce control points while maintaining the curve shape.

Choose the Right Surface Creation Method

  • EdgeSrf Command: Use EdgeSrf when you have edge curves defining the boundaries of the surface. This is ideal for creating surfaces from four or fewer edge curves.
  • Loft Command: Loft is suitable when you have multiple cross-section curves along a path. Adjust loft options to control surface continuity and smoothness.
  • Sweep1 and Sweep2 Commands: Use Sweep1 with one rail curve and Sweep2 with two rail curves. This method is excellent for creating surfaces that follow specific paths with profile curves.
  • NetworkSrf Command: When you have a network of intersecting curves, NetworkSrf can create complex surfaces. Ensure that curves intersect properly and are organized in U and V directions.

Manage Surface Quality

  • Check Surface Continuity: Use the CurvatureAnalysis tool to analyze surface smoothness and continuity. This helps identify any irregularities that need correction.
  • Adjust Tolerance Settings: Rhino's tolerance settings affect surface creation. For precision modeling, adjust the absolute tolerance in document properties for better control over surface accuracy.

Utilize History Recording

  • Enable History: Turn on History before creating surfaces from curves. This allows you to edit the original curves later, and the surface will update automatically, saving time on modifications.

Practice Good Modeling Habits

  • Organize with Layers: Keep your curves and surfaces organized using Rhino's layer system. This makes it easier to manage complex models and isolate parts for editing.
  • Regularly Save Versions: Save incremental versions of your work. This helps in reverting to previous stages if needed, ensuring you don't lose valuable progress.
